  • Patent number: 11604238
    Abstract: Methods, devices, and systems for data monitoring are provided. In one aspect, a method of data monitoring, applicable to a magnetic resonance system, includes: obtaining radio frequency (RF) waveform information which is to be sent to an RF transmitting coil of the magnetic resonance system; extracting target waveform information within a current sliding window from the RF waveform information, with a current time point being located within the current sliding window; obtaining, based on the target waveform information, target magnetic flux densities corresponding to the current sliding window; and determining a current real-time specific absorption rate (SAR) based on the target magnetic flux densities.

  • Publication number: 20220057462
    Abstract: Examples of the present disclosure provide methods and devices for monitoring data and provide magnetic resonance systems. According to the examples of the present disclosure, RF waveform information which is to be sent to an RF transmitting coil of the magnetic resonance system is obtained, target waveform information within a current sliding window is extracted from the RF waveform information with a current time point being located within the current sliding window, target magnetic flux densities corresponding to the current sliding window are obtained based on the target waveform information, and a current real-time SAR is determined based on the target magnetic flux densities. Thereby, real time monitoring of the SAR can be achieved by software without additional hardware added into the magnetic resonance system, which reduces the cost of monitoring the SAR.
